>From: Bruce Dykes >It'd be nice to be able to select a bunch of messages >and add them to a digest, which is to say, a single >message with a whole bunch of emails in chronological >order as the body of the message. I think there's a fair amount of parallel between this kind of view of a mail conversation, and a recording of an IM session. I don't do much IM, so I haven't seen any archival interfaces, but it seems to me you don't want to store every one-line response as an item in the UI, but the digest of the entire conversation is valuable.
